Description

4-[(tert-Butoxycarbonyl-Methyl-Amino)-Methyl]-Benzoic Acid Methyl Ester is a high-value, protected amino acid derivative and a key organic synthetic intermediate. This compound matters for its role as a versatile building block in the synthesis of complex molecules, particularly in pharmaceutical research and development. It is primarily needed by R&D chemists and process development scientists in the pharmaceutical, agrochemical, and advanced materials industries for constructing peptide mimetics, active pharmaceutical ingredients (APIs), and other specialty chemicals.

Basic Information

Product Name 4-[(tert-Butoxycarbonyl-Methyl-Amino)-Methyl]-Benzoic Acid Methyl Ester
CAS No. 140382-79-2
Molecular Formula C16H23NO4
Molecular Weight 293.36 g/mol
Synonyms Methyl 4-[[(tert-butoxycarbonyl)(methyl)amino]methyl]benzoate; 4-[(N-Boc-N-methylamino)methyl]benzoic acid methyl ester; Methyl 4-((N-Boc-N-methyl)aminomethyl)benzoate; Boc-N(Me)-4-(COOMe)-Bn; 4-[(tert-Butoxycarbonylmethylamino)methyl]benzoic acid methyl ester; N-Boc-N-methyl-4-(methoxycarbonyl)benzylamine; (4-Methoxycarbonylbenzyl)methylcarbamic acid tert-butyl ester

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(typically 15-25°C). Keep away from strong bases and incompatible materials such as strong oxidizing agents. For long-term storage, consider storing under an inert atmosphere to maximize stability.
